At its core, the film is a coming-of-age story centered on Jake Portman, a teenager who feels fundamentally disconnected from his sterile, suburban Florida life. His journey to a remote Welsh island to find his late grandfather’s childhood home is a literal and figurative search for a heritage that makes sense of his own feelings of isolation. Burton uses the stark contrast between the dull, desaturated "real world" and the vibrant, Gothic beauty of Miss Peregrine’s 1943 time loop to emphasize that for the peculiar, truth and vitality exist only on the fringes of society. Tim Burton’s 2016 adaptation of Ransom Riggs’ novel, Miss Peregrine’s Home for Peculiar Children , serves as a visual manifesto for the "outsider" archetype. Through its exploration of a secret society of "peculiars," the film navigates themes of identity, the weight of generational trauma, and the bittersweet nature of finding sanctuary in a world that fears difference.
